Kangana Ranaut Shines in Traditional Ladakhi Attire at Winter Wedding

Actor and politician Kangana Ranaut recently graced a winter wedding in the Himalayan region, enchanting her followers with her stunning appearance. She noted that the wedding season in India serves as a wonderful opportunity to celebrate and reconnect with cultural traditions.

For this special occasion, Kangana donned the classic Ladakhi attire called a Goncha, a long, warm robe typically worn by women in Ladakh to shield against the chill. Her ensemble featured a bright green Mogos gown, which she paired beautifully with a mustard Bok shawl, creating a striking visual effect.

To complete her look, Kangana selected traditional Ladakhi jewellery, highlighted by exquisite golden chandelier earrings that hung gracefully towards her shoulders. Additionally, she adorned herself with a traditional pahadi necklace embellished with colorful beads and a green pendant, bringing a touch of heritage to her outfit. A matching hair accessory echoed the elegance of her earrings, providing a royal touch.

Her makeup was delicately done, featuring nude lips, kohled eyes, and a classic black bindi. Kangana styled her hair in a sleek bun, enhancing the overall elegance of her appearance. She finished off her look with nude stilettos, which added a graceful lift and completed the ensemble perfectly.

Kangana's fashion choice beautifully merged traditional Ladakhi artistry with contemporary flair, marking her presence as one of the most memorable fashion statements of the season.
